Moist Carrot Cake with Cream Cheese Frosting

Prep Time 25 minutes
Cook Time 1 hour 10 minutes
Total Time 1 hour 35 minutes
Course Desserts
Cuisine American
Servings 10 servings
Calories 300 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• For the Carrot Cake:
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 2 tsp baking powder
  • 1½ tsp baking soda
  • ½ tsp salt
  • 2 tsp ground cinnamon
  • ½ tsp ground nutmeg
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up brown sugar, packed
  • 1 cup vegetable oil (or melted coconut oil)
  • 4 large eggs, room temperature
  • 2 cups finely grated carrots (about 3 medium carrots)
  • ½ cup crushed pineapple, drained (optional)
  • ½ cup chopped walnuts or pecans (optional)
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• For the Cream Cheese Frosting:
  • 225 g (8 oz) cream cheese, softened
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 3 cups powdered sugar
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• Pinch of salt

Instructions
 

  • Step 1: Prepare the Baking Pan :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and line a 9x13-inch pan or two 8-inch round pans with parchment paper.
  • Step 2: Mix Dry Ingredients : In a large bowl, whisk together fl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, and nutmeg.
  • Step 3: Mix Wet Ingredients : In another bowl, beat together oil, granulated sugar, brown sugar, and eggs until smooth and well blended. Stir in vanilla extract.
  • Step 4: Combine Wet and Dry Mixtures : Gradually add the dry ingredients into the wet mixture, stirring until just combined (don’t overmix).
  • Step 5: Add Carrots and Extras : Fold in grated carrots, and if desired, pineapple and nuts for extra flavor and texture.
  • Step 6: Bake the Cake : Pour batter into the prepared pan. Bake for 40–45 minutes or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Allow to cool completely on a wire rack before frosting.
  • Step 7: Make the Cream Cheese Frosting : Beat cream cheese and butter together until smooth and creamy. Gradually add powdered sugar, then mix in vanilla and a pinch of salt until fluffy.
  • Step 8: Frost and Serve : Spread frosting evenly over the cooled cake. Optionally sprinkle with chopped nuts or coconut flakes for garnish.
